Output 053dae79d851d1568137204c86a42680c3310b2a3016c87260a54b466bff8de5:0

value
2409762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c69fdfb2da0ea91170a0d28d43749b1449f53121 OP_EQUALVERIFY OP_CHECKSIG
address
1K7EKDChAymqoqEPE5dw8wXmZst8CuJ6Zs
transaction
053dae79d851d1568137204c86a42680c3310b2a3016c87260a54b466bff8de5
spent
true